Abstract:The traditional phase-locked control technology seriously limits the upper and lower limits of the phase parameters of the inverter''s power grid signals. To solve the above problems, a new synchronous phase-locked control technology based on intelligent high voltage grid inverter is proposed. By selecting the high voltage switch device, the power grid data acquisition circuit is perfected to achieve the purpose of the modulation intelligent PI inverter organization, and the structure type of the intelligent high voltage grid inverter is completed. On this basis, by determining the synchronous response performance and intelligent control index of the PLL, the digital control process of the loop is perfected to complete the research of the digital synchronous phase locked control technology of the intelligent high voltage power grid inverter. The experimental results show that the upper limit of the phase parameters of the power grid signals is up to about 15×107T and the lower limit is about 16×107T, compared with the traditional technology.
